Mystery roof leak

In the last couple months, I am having problem with the roof leak on the driver side, right above the driver seat during heavy rain. I checked all of the seals/caulking above the roof and found no where that could be leaking. I recaulked the complete roof and still have leak. Does anyone have the same problem? Any hint?

Do I need to remove all of the old caulking before putting a new layer of caulk? All I did was clean the old caulk then caulking over the old with overlap down to the roof material.

Front roof marker lights.
When I'm driving into a heavy rain it come in around the roof marker lights.
Did some minor sealing around lights and it never happened again.
